Research Process
Identify Core Services
List all your primary services. Include airport transfers, weddings, corporate events, and proms. This forms your seed list.
Brainstorm Keyword Modifiers
Add modifiers to your core services. Use words like 'rental', 'service', 'price', vehicle types, and locations.
Use Keyword Research Tools
Enter your seed keywords into tools like Ahrefs or Semrush. Find search volume, keyword difficulty, and related terms.
Analyze Competitor Rankings
Search for your target keywords. Identify the top-ranking competitors and analyze the keywords they use on their pages.
Group Keywords by Intent
Organize your keyword list into groups. Align them with informational, commercial, or transactional user intent to plan content.

Why are local keywords important for a limo business?
Local keywords, like 'limo service in Boston', attract customers searching for services in your specific operational area. This leads to more relevant traffic and higher conversion rates.
What is the difference between 'limo service' and 'car service' keywords?
'Limo service' keywords often target events and luxury experiences like weddings or proms. 'Car service' keywords typically target corporate travel and airport transfers with sedans or SUVs.
How do I target keywords for different events?
Create separate pages on your website for each event. Dedicate one page to wedding services, another to prom packages, and another to corporate transportation, each targeting relevant keywords.
Should I target keywords with low search volume?
Yes. Low-volume keywords, especially long-tail ones, are often very specific. They can bring highly qualified customers who are ready to book a service.
How can I find what questions my customers are asking?
Use tools like AnswerThePublic or check the 'People Also Ask' section in Google search results. This reveals questions you can answer with your website content.
